Star Wars Holiday Special

The Star Wars Holiday Special was made by Smith-Hemion
productions and starred all of the main Episode IV cast members (but
without Sir Alec Guinness and Peter Cushing) playing their respective
characters. There also were other celebrities such as Art Carney, Harvey Korman,
Bea Arthur, Diahann Carroll, and the Jefferson Starship. It aired
during the Christmas Holiday season in 1978 and was the
only time it was ever shown.
I bet many of the site readers have heard about this special,
and most of the rumours say it's qutie bad. Well, it is bad. Chewbacca
and his family are portrayed as silly little furry monsters. The acting is
laughable (looks like the actors had no idea what they were doing in there) and
the production values are worst. The story is childish (and makes no sense!) and...
well... songs in the Star Wars universe? For me, the only good thing about it is
the Boba Fett cartoon, which was pretty cool and was the first time that the
character was shown. (this was before Episode V.)
Availabilty
Although I admit that this special is pretty bad, I guess it
could be considered as a guilty pleasure, and would make some Episode I haters think twice before criticizing Jar Jar Binks. I personally don't own a
copy of this special, but I guess that if you look hard enough you can find a
few bootleg copies in E-Bay. It is also sometimes shown in sci-fi conventions, I
think, but you will never find it in video stores such as Blockbuster or others.
It hasn't been released officially on video because Lucas is supposed to hate it.
